Output 59d412587e08f2fa35b84c275e8731b41ea2eb626648647e5783b57db2fad09e:3

value
50960625
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f543ff36e7e6135d92b6d1d8a029c1b8fd12b93 OP_EQUAL
address
3DJGfgiL443ikjacotvid9ezeU24sbUAko
transaction
59d412587e08f2fa35b84c275e8731b41ea2eb626648647e5783b57db2fad09e
confirmations
300960
spent
true